Saint Louis Park Emergency Program (STEP) – A Vital Resource
For individuals and families facing food insecurity in the Minneapolis area, the Saint Louis Park Emergency Program (STEP) Food Shelf – Food Distribution Center stands as a beacon of support and a valuable community resource. Located at 6812 W Lake St, Minneapolis, MN 55416, STEP operates as a dedicated food bank, committed to providing essential sustenance and fostering a sense of dignity for those in need. Individuals seeking assistance can easily contact the center at 952-925-4899 or visit their website at https://stepslp.org/ to learn more about their services and eligibility requirements.
Key Services and Amenities
STEP offers a comprehensive range of services designed to meet diverse needs. Their core function is the distribution of food, but they’ve expanded their offerings to include several critical support systems. Notably, they provide kerbside pickup, no-contact delivery, and delivery options, demonstrating a strong commitment to accessibility and convenience for recipients. For those who prefer a more immediate solution, grocery pickup is also available. Recognizing that circumstances vary greatly, STEP also offers meal service to those who require it.
Beyond the immediate provision of food, STEP understands the importance of removing barriers to access. They provide language assistance to ensure that individuals from all backgrounds can easily navigate the application process and understand available resources. The facility itself is designed with inclusivity in mind, boasting a wheelchair-accessible car park, wheelchair-accessible entrance, and wheelchair-accessible seating. A wheelchair-accessible toilet is also available on-site, reflecting a dedication to providing a welcoming environment for everyone.
STEP’s commitment to community extends beyond its operational hours. They actively accept food donations, making it easy for individuals and businesses to contribute to the cause. Monetary donations are also gratefully received, as these funds allow STEP to purchase essential items and expand their services. Furthermore, STEP is always seeking dedicated volunteers to assist with various tasks, reinforcing the collaborative spirit of the organization. It is important to note that an appointment required for service, ensuring efficient operation and personalized support.
Eligibility and Additional Support
While STEP strives to assist as many individuals as possible, they operate under specific eligibility requirements. These criteria are designed to prioritize those most in need and ensure the effective use of available resources. The details of these requirements can be found on their website or by contacting the center directly. In addition to food, STEP also provides clothing assistance to help recipients address other essential needs. The center is free of charge and operates with free parking lot access, eliminating any financial burdens for those seeking assistance.
STEP’s dedication to inclusivity is further evidenced by its recognition as an LGBTQ+ friendly and transgender safe space. This demonstrates a commitment to creating a welcoming environment for all members of the community, regardless of their identity. The location is also known to be free of charge street parking, adding to the convenience for visitors.
